Get in Touch** The general auto repair market for Kenduskeag residents is characterized by limited internal options but strong, accessible external providers. The town itself is served primarily by the **Kenduskeag Service Center**, which functions as a vital local resource for routine maintenance and common repairs. For more specialized services, extensive diagnostics, or a wider choice of providers, residents reliably travel the short distance (approximately 10-15 minutes) into **Bangor**. The competition level in the greater Bangor area is moderate to high, which benefits consumers through competitive pricing and a drive for high customer satisfaction. Pricing in the region is generally in line with national averages for independent shops, with labor rates typically ranging from $100 to $130 per hour. The presence of both reputable independents (like C & B Auto) and regional chains (like VIP Tires & Service) offers a good spectrum of choice between personalized, deep-expertise service and the convenience/consistency of an established brand. Overall, Kenduskeag residents have access to a healthy and competent auto repair market by utilizing providers in the immediate Bangor vicinity.

Maine's harsh winters with road salt lead to prevalent rust and corrosion issues, especially on brake lines and exhaust systems. Additionally, potholes and rough rural roads in the spring can damage suspension components, alignments, and tires, making these frequent repair items for local shops.
Don't ignore a check engine light, especially before longer drives on routes like Route 15 where services can be sparse. Seek diagnosis promptly at a local repair shop to prevent a minor issue from becoming a major, costly breakdown, as some problems can affect fuel efficiency or cause further engine damage.
Repair costs are comparable to the greater Bangor region, with factors like part availability affecting price. Always request a detailed written estimate before authorizing work. For transparency, ask if the shop sources parts locally or from larger distributors, which can influence both cost and repair time.
Yes, plan ahead, especially before winter. Local shops can get very busy with pre-winter inspections and repairs like battery and tire changes. Scheduling an appointment early for seasonal maintenance ensures you're prepared for Maine's tough winter driving conditions and avoids long wait times during peak seasons.
